Kinds of Contact Lenses: A Comprehensive Guide

Contact lenses offer a adaptable solution for vision correction. They come in diverse types, each with its own advantages. Allow us to delve into the widely used classifications of contact lenses:

  • Flexible Lenses: These contacts are made from bendable materials that adjust to the shape of your eye. They are comfortable and come in daily, weekly, or monthly wear schedules.

  • Rigid Gas Permeable (RGP) Lenses: These lenses are stronger than soft lenses and offer sharper vision. They allow for better air delivery to the cornea.

  • Hybrid Lenses: These lenses merge features of both soft and RGP lenses, offering relaxation with precise vision.

Proper Contact Lens Maintenance

Proper contact lens placement requires meticulous attention. Always wash your hands thoroughly with antiseptic and lukewarm water before handling your lenses. To ensure optimal hygiene, purify your lenses using the recommended contact lens solution as directed by your eye doctor.

Never sleep your lenses for an extended period beyond the recommended time frame. Cleanse your contact lens case with fresh solution daily and allow it to air lentes de contato dry before storing your lenses. Switch out your contact lens solution regularly and never top up old solution.

Remember, consistent attention to these hygiene practices will ensure the health of your eyes and prolong the effectiveness of your lenses.
